Side 358 - When she was in a dreamless sleep, her brain was motionless, and lay within the cranium. When her sleep was imperfect, and she was agitated by dreams, her brain moved and protruded without the cranium, forming cerebral hernia.
Side 474 - Although Aristotle has remarked that the female brain is absolutely smaller than the male, it is nevertheless not relatively smaller compared with the body ; for the female body is in general lighter than that of the male. The female brain is for the most part even larger than the male, compared with the size of the body.
